A leading resource for evaluating potential employers
Wednesday January 24th 2018



Posts Tagged ‘Rory Smith’

4 employees allege sexual harassment by bad boss at Shorest

Four former Shorest employees have filed lawsuits accusing their alleged bad bosses of sexual harassment and retaliation. Kelli Ward, Kathleen Hancock, Erica Johnson and Mary Robinson claim that their boss at Shorest, Bobby Moss, subjected them [...]